County of museum: Montgomery County
Location of museum: Old Federal Building-Post office, N. 8th St. & Myrtle St., Independence
Building built: 1911
The web for the Art Center
"In 2000, the Independence Museum acquired the Montgomery County Historical Society collection and then integrated the two collections. The name was then changed to The Independence Historical Museum & Art Center
